To escape my captors, I’ll have to pretend to fall in love with one of them. But what happens when the lie starts to feel real?
When the leader of the Uleki tribe decides to sell me off to another tribe known for their particularly brutal ways, I know I need to escape before we reach their village in the mountains.
So I decide to seduce one of the Xaathians assigned to transport me, hoping he’ll let his guard down enough that I’ll be able to slip away.
The only problem is, faking a connection with Zaid is too easy.
Although he belongs to the same tribe that’s kept me captive, there’s something different about him. It’s in the way he looks at me, the way he speaks to me, and the way he seems so protective of me.
As we make our way up the mountain, attraction sparks between us… and even though I know it’s all supposed to be fake, I can’t help the way his touch lights me on fire.
But can I ever truly trust this barbarian warrior who should be my enemy? And what will happen when he discovers my deception?
Alien Hunter’s Captive is a full-length standalone sci-fi romance featuring a smoldering alien warrior and the human woman he can’t help but fall for.
If you like sexy aliens, sweeping adventure, and steamy romance, you’ll love this series. No cheating, no cliffhanger, and a happily ever after guaranteed!
